<p>Whether through his directing, acting, screen writing, producing or all of the above, George Clooney always has the ability to bring to, &amp; tell, us a political story in laymans term. Well, put them into more decipherable terms for the not-so-politically-minded like us anyway. Take <span style="color: #6a9853;"><a title="Syriana" href="http://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Syriana">Syriana</a></span> (written &amp; directed by Stephen Gaghan) for instance. Executively produced &amp; acted in by George Clooney, this incredible geopolitical thriller still easily sits in our top 5 films of all time.</p>
<p>The Ides of March may not be positioned here but it is still a pretty damn great film.<br />
If you didn&#8217;t know, George Clooney directed it, produced it, acted in it &amp; hell, co-wrote the screenplay too (based on a play called <span style="color: #6a9853;"><a title="Farrgagut North" href="http://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Farragut_North_(play)">Farragut North</a></span>).</p>
<p>It is set in the &#8216;crucial&#8217; Ohio in the lead up to the American Presidential election. As each character, &#8216;married to the campaign&#8217;, works towards this top job- anything goes, including ideals. As the campaigning goes on through the movie, we witness increasing pressure on all characters &amp;, slowly revealed are, the dodgy dealings and betrayal that, sadly, seems to be a normal part of politics. Oh yay, thanks George Clooney for reminding us of this. No, just kidding, we loved this intense political thriller (&amp; we know from <a title="Our Drive film review" href="http://www.meandoli.com/blog/2011/11/19/drive/"><span style="color: #6a9853;">Drive</span></a> that the Dish- oops, I mean Ryan Gosling- does &#8216;intense&#8217; well!) and we give it four and a half stars (the extra half comes from the mere fact that George Clooney &amp; the all star cast turned something political which is, for us, as dull as Brussels sprouts into something incredible).</p>

<p>Inspired by the <span style="color: #6a9583;"> </span><span style="color: #6a9583;"><a title="NPPP" href="http://www.portrait.gov.au/site/exhibition_subsite_NPPP2011_5.php"><span style="color: #6a9583;">National Photographic Portrait Prize</span></a></span> we came across on our web wanderings the other day, we thought we would visit <a title="AGNSW" href="http://www.artgallery.nsw.gov.au"><span style="color: #6a9583;">Art Gallery NSW</span></a> where they happened to be showing over 45 photographic portraits from their collection in <a title="What's In A Face" href="http://www.artgallery.nsw.gov.au/exhibitions/whats-face/"><span style="color: #6a9583;">&#8216;Whats In A Face&#8217;</span></a>, an exhibition that chronologically displays portraits taken from the late 19th Century through to 1900&#8242;s and to contemporary portraits. The exhibition focuses on the different practices between then through to now.</p>
<p>Then (late 19th Century) being about expressing &#8216;something of a person&#8217;s character, defining not only their individuality but also their social status&#8217;.</p>
<p>The In-Between (1900&#8242;s) being more about going &#8216;beyond portraiture of likeness&#8217;, experimenting with form, composition &amp; technique so that the face and the person becomes an &#8216;allegory, a mood or simply an object&#8217;.</p>
<p>&amp; the Now (now) bringing the subject back into the &#8216;socio-political&#8217; sphere (we think it is a mix of this &amp; those aforementioned practices of the past).</p>
<p>We wonder, as the line blurs between mediums of art (fashion, photography, illustration, video) what the Next holds.</p>
<p>(from top &amp; chronologically) we have listed our highlights from the exhibition</p>
<p>&#8216;Guadalupe de Rivera, Mexico&#8217; 1924 by Edward Weston</p>
<p>&#8216;Only to taste the warmth, the light, the wind&#8217; 1939, Olive Cotton (one of our all time favourites)</p>
<p>&#8216;The Movie Star: David Gulpilil On Bondi Beach&#8217; 1985 by Tracey Moffatt</p>
<p>&#8216;Shenae and Jade&#8217; 2005 by Petrina Hicks</p>
<p>&#8216;The Waiting Girl&#8217;, 2006 by Loretta Lux</p>

<p>Not really ones for period dramas we were surprised to absolutely love the film<span style="color: #6a9583;"> </span><span style="color: #6a9583;"><a title="Jane Eyre" href="http://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Jane_Eyre_%282011_film%29"><span style="color: #6a9583;">Jane Eyre</span></a></span>. &amp; as our favourite pastime is (film stalking)/ reading everything about any film after we watch it, we discovered that young Mia Wasikowska who portrays Jane Eyre has a bit of an eye for photography. Apparently she had a small pocket sewn into her costume on the set of the film perfect for tucking away a digital camera which she used to capture shots between takes. Above is a portrait she took of director Cary Fukunaga &amp; co-star Jamie Bell which actually was selected as a finalist in the <a title="National Photographic Portrait Prize 2011" href="http://www.portrait.gov.au/exhibit/nppp4/photos.php?startat=24&amp;numperpage=100"><span style="color: #6a9583;">National Photographic Portrait Prize 2011</span></a>*. We loved her before, now we love this talented lady even more!</p>
